Allow Device Permission

You have seen that whenever you try to log in with your Google Play Store account. You get an error message with the message “This account already exists.” However, it does not mean your account does not exist. But, it is possible that your device does not grant permission to the Google Play Store App. To fix this issue, you need to have complete permission, for which you can use the below-stated steps.

  • Start by opening the Settings app.
  • Next, tap on Apps & Permission.
  • Then, choose to manage all applications.
  • Now, locate the Google Play Store.
  • Then, on the page, check the Permissions box.
  • That’s it. Open the Google Play Store and try to log in.

When you install an app on your device, it will run for the first time and restore a few data files that are required to run it.But, sometimes this data becomes corrupted and results in malfunctions. And, we find it can be possible that this certain data creates a login issue on your device. So, to fix it, try to clear Google Play Store data from the Settings of your device. However, if anyone is not able to do so, then they can take the help of the below steps.

Clear App Data

  • Head to Apps and Notifications.
  • Tap “Manage Applications.”
  • Locate the Google Play Store and tap on it.
  • Then, first tap the Force Stop option, and next click Clear Data.
  • That’s it. The app data has cleared.
  • Restart the Amazon Fire Tablet.

Sometimes, due to the addition of a new app, the tablet fails to process the completion of the newly added app. because it has a huge burden of processing that application. And, it could be possible that a login error is arising due to that reason. So, to fix it Simply try to reboot your Amazon Fire Tablet and you might successfully login to the Google Play Store.
